Apple’s Testflight beta testing function is coming to macOS

After almost two hours of announcing the new features, Apple execs wrapped up WWDC 2021’s main address and quickly saw new design tools that could help make Mac software easier.

“We are delighted to offer our team of new technology developers to help create more compelling and innovative programs, as we interact with those who are using them in all new ways through App Susan Prescott, Apple’s vice president for Worldwide Developer Relations,” she said in a statement. With the powerful tools integrated with Xcode Cloud, continuing to develop Swift’s language capabilities, a wide variety of APIs, and other user-friendly solutions – Apple’s platforms have never been more powerful. “

Apple has launched a new Xcode Cloud application that offers similar testing in the cloud. This will allow developers to instantly test their software on any Apple device while freeing up their laptops for other applications. Interestingly, Apple has announced that its Testflight tool, which allows developers to share their apps with non-beta testers, is finally moving to MacOS. Testflight had iOS so far but with this move, developers will be able to quickly and easily try to purchase apps and other Mac products.

Expect to see the latest developments this fall.
